Vesuvius, plc, the world leader in ceramics and refractories related to the molten steel industry, is seeking an R&D Laboratory Manager to join the Flow Control group at our global R&D centre in Ghlin, near Mons, Belgium. Vesuvius is committed to hiring top talent across a broad range of disciplines in order to strengthen its technical base to deliver breakthrough products and solutions in all major product areas. Vesuvius currently employs over 10,000 people and has 70 manufacturing plants in 40 countries throughout the world delivering to its customers on every continent “best in class” products and services. The Flow Control Research team is looking for an R&D Lab Manager to supervise the lab responsible for production and testing refractory ceramics. Based at the global R&D centre, the R&D Laboratory Manager is responsible for overseeing daily laboratory operations, ensuring the accuracy, reliability, and timeliness of sample production and testing. Responsibilities also include coordinating site maintenance activities, managing capital projects and implementing safety improvements. This role leads a team of 10-15 technicians, maintains compliance with regulatory and quality standards, manages laboratory resources, and drives continuous improvement in laboratory methods and processes. The R&D Lab Manager interacts with R&D engineers managing projects, other R&D teams at the centre, contractors and suppliers.
